what is canning?
Canning is an important and safe method of preserving food if done correctly. The canning process involves placing food in jars or similar containers and heating it to a temperature that destroys the micro-organisms that spoil the food. During this heating process, air leaves the pot, and as it cools, a vacuum seal forms. This vacuum seal prevents air from entering the product and carrying contaminating micro-organisms with it.
